Since the invasion of Iraq, i've heard a lot of things from my kurdish friends about their views on the U.S. and their neighbors, Iran. Since their so close to the boarder, they depend a lot on iran for their economy and stablity, but they dont want to anger the U.S. and their help. This is a tough act to accomplish for kurds living in iraq right now who need all the support they can get. The general consensus is that they respect america for overthrowing saddam but need iran's business to maintain their economy. This is an interesting mix of relationships. I think that the U.S. shouldnt be angered by the kurds need to maintain relations with Iran.
